Fixing ‘Methadone Mile' and other drug havens

  • Boston has company in wrestling with drug-infested areas that have worsened as cheaper heroin and opioids like fentanyl have flooded in.
  • By PHILIP MARCELO
    Associated Press

    BOSTON — A young woman crouches on a dusty strip of grass alongside a busy Boston thoroughfare and plunges a needle into her arm. Around the corner, a couple stands zombie-like in the middle of the sidewalk, oblivious to passing pedestrians on a muggy morning.

    Farther down the road, a man injects heroin into another man's hand beside a gas station convenience store.
